#LP 1 : In a teacher’s workshop , the number of teachers teaching French , Hindi and English are 48 , 80 and 144 respectively. Find the minimum number of rooms required if in each room the same number of teachers are seated and all of them are of the same subject. [CBSE 2024] #LP 2: Find the greatest number which divided 85 and 72 leaving remainders 1 and 2 respectively. [CBSE 2023] #LP 3: (i) Find the LCM and HCF of 78 , 91 and 195. (ii) Check whether LCM ( a , b , c ) X HCF ( a , b , c ) = a X b X c where a , b and c are natural numbers. Show your work. #LP 4: Three bells ring at intervals of 6 , 12 and 18 minutes. If all the three bells rang at 6 a.m. , when will they ring together again? [CBSE 2023] #LP 5: National Art convention got registrations from students from all parts of the country , 60 are interested in music , 84 are interested in dance and 108 students are interested in handicrafts. For optimum cultural exchange , organisers wish to keep them in minimum number of groups such that each group consists of students interested in the same art form and the number of students in each group is the same. Find the number of student in each group. Find the number of groups in each art form. How many rooms are required if each group will be allotted a room. [ CBSE SQP 2023-24] #LP 6: Aadya has 143 stamps ; she gives away 11 stampls and divides the remaining equally into groups. Sumit has 220 stamps ; he gives away 11 stamps and divided the remaining equally into groups. (i) What is the number of groups? (ii) What is the number of stamps in Aadya’s and Sumit’s groups?
